A façon de Venise diamond-engraved calligraphic dated goblet
1682, NETHERLANDS, IN THE MANNER OF WILLEM MOOLEYSER
The funnel bowl inscribed 'T Welvaren Van de Absente Vrienden 1682 'to the prosperity of the absent friends', above a seated gentleman toasting to another gentleman, set on a merese and hollow inverted baluster section, conical folded foot engraved with flowering foliage
16.3 cm. high

Lot Essay

See The Guépin Collection, sold Christie's, Amsterdam, 5 July 1989, lot 48; and Laméris, 1991, pp. 126-127 no. 130; and Ritsema van Eck, 1995, p. 73 no. 41 for analogous goblets, but inscribed Een Glaesie van Vrienschap, (the Guépin goblet dated 1683).
